The subject is seated, presenting his right profile. Jones is shown reading in a panelled room dressed in clerical clothes of black coat, knee breeches and stockings and wig. His back is to a window which has shutters and a raised drape. At his right elbow is a small writing table upon which rests books and an inkwell containing a quill pen. William Jones was elected a
